PDA

View Full Version : سوال: خروجی اعشاری



adonis27
جمعه 15 آذر 1392, 15:57 عصر
سلام این برنامه درسته ولی نمیدونم چرا تابع دوم خروجی اعشاری نمیده و فقط صحیح میده

من خودمم گیج شدم

اگه میشه یکی راهنمای کنه اینم کد
موضوع این برنامه اینه که با دوتا تابع هم نام مربع یکی عدد صحیح و دیگری اعشاری رو حساب کنیم



#include<iostream.h>
#include<conio.h>
void square(int a);
int main()
{
int x;
float y;
cout<<"plz enter integer number::\n";
cin>>x;
square(x);
cout<<"plz enter float number::";
cin>>y;
square(y);
getch();
return 0;


}
void square(int a)
{
int zarb;
zarb=a*a;
cout<<"zarb::\n"<<zarb<<"\nkhode adad::"<<a;
}
void square(float b)
{
float zarb;
zarb=(float) b*b;
cout<<"zarb::\n"<<zarb<<"\nkhode adad::"<<b;
}

adonis27
جمعه 15 آذر 1392, 16:07 عصر
ببخشید اشتباه از خودم بود تو این قسمت به حای دوتا تابع یکی نوشته بودم
#include<iostream.h>
#include<conio.h>
void square(int a);
int main()